Dear flowers, I am using flow cytometry to study the level of anti-HIV cytotoxic T cells using an IFN-production assay. Currently I am using two peptides (one from Gag and one from Pol, HLA-A2 restricted) as stimuli, but I am interested in using a large pool of defined epitopes (8 aminoacids in length) in order to be able to study this response in a large population of patients. Does anyone have an idea on how can I get this pool of peptides?
